It was great to meet with Richard Bell from the Haldon Range and put a face to the technology that created the Dormeuil Fabric Jade.
Two years ago Marlborough farmer Richard Bell imagined blending micro particles of pounamu, into his Haldon Range wool fibre. He discussed the idea with jade sculptor Ian Boustridge of Greymouth and samples of the stone were sent to European clothmaker Dormeuil. The finished product is smoother and softer.
It is this Jade cloth that we used for Prime Minister John Key to wear to the wedding of Prince William and Catherine Middleton. We were the first to make a suit from Jade in the world.
